2:13 (2009) — Screenplay

A haunted police profiler returns from leave to hunt a serial killer whose ritual masks force him to confront the childhood trauma he buried.

This thriller repays study for its tense structure, which braids a procedural investigation with the protagonist's fragmented memories, and for its use of visual symbolism—the flesh masks—as a chilling extension of psychological dread. The dialogue is sparse, letting silences and images drive the unease.
